Special waste recovery device for numerical control machine tool
Technical Field
The utility model relates to a waste recycling technical field especially relates to a digit control machine tool is with special waste recovery device.
Background
The numerical control machine tool is a short name of a digital control machine tool (Computer numerical control machine tools), and is an automatic machine tool provided with a program control system. The control system is capable of logically processing and decoding a program defined by a control code or other symbolic instructions, represented by coded numbers, which are input to the numerical control device via the information carrier. After operation, the numerical control device sends out various control signals to control the action of the machine tool, and parts are automatically machined according to the shape and the size required by a drawing.

Referring to fig. 1-3, the present invention provides an embodiment: a special waste recovery device for a numerical control machine tool comprises a base 9, wherein a first motor 1 is fixedly installed on the top of the base 9 close to the left, a driving chain wheel 3 is fixedly installed on an output shaft of the first motor 1, a supporting rod 5 is fixedly installed on the top of the base 9, the inside of the supporting rod 5 is connected with a fixed column 6 in a penetrating and rotating mode, a fixed block 7 is fixedly installed at the right end of the fixed column 6, a driven chain wheel 2 is fixedly installed at the left end of the fixed column 6, a waste tank 10 is fixed at the right end of the fixed block 7, a discharge hole 13 is fixedly installed on the right side of the top of the waste tank 10, supporting blocks 8 are fixedly installed on the inner walls of the left side and the right side of the waste tank 10, fixed plates 12 are arranged on the tops of the two supporting blocks 8, a filter screen 11 is fixedly installed inside the two fixed plates 12 together, locking devices 14 are, a scrap outlet 16 is opened in front of the machine tool main body 15 and above the scrap box receptacle 10.
Locking device 14 includes supplementary piece 1402, the right side outer wall fixed mounting of dirty tank 10 has supplementary piece 1402, the right side top fixed mounting second motor 1405 of supplementary piece 1402, fixed mounting has driving gear 1406 on the output shaft of second motor 1405, the inside rotation of supplementary piece 1402 is connected with threaded rod 1403, the surface threaded connection of threaded rod 1403 has L shape pole 1401, the surface of threaded rod 1403 just is located the right side fixed mounting of L shape pole 1401 has driven gear 1404, driving gear 1406 is connected with driven gear 1404 meshing, be convenient for dismantle the change filter screen 11.
One end of the L-shaped rod 1401 penetrates into the fixing plate 12, and a groove matched with the L-shaped rod 1401 is formed in the fixing plate 12, so that the filter screen 11 can be fixed conveniently.
The inside of the auxiliary block 1402 is provided with a sliding groove matched with the L-shaped rod 1401, so that the L-shaped rod 1401 can move left and right on the surface of the threaded rod 1403 conveniently.
The discharge port 13 is communicated with a cutting fluid tank of the machine tool main body 15, so that the cutting fluid can be recycled.
The chain 4 is fixedly meshed and connected between the driving chain wheel 3 and the driven chain wheel 2 together, so that the driving chain wheel 3 and the driven chain wheel 2 can move synchronously.
The working principle is as follows: when the special waste recovery device for the numerical control machine tool is used, when the machine tool main body 15 starts to process and produce, the produced waste and cutting fluid can enter the inside of the waste tank 10 through the waste outlet 16, the cutting fluid can pass through the filter screen 11 and then be discharged through the discharge port 13, the recycling of the cutting fluid is realized, the solid waste can be intercepted on the filter screen 11, when the waste accumulates a certain amount and needs to be cleaned, the machine tool main body 15 can be stopped firstly, then the cutting fluid is discharged firstly, then the first motor 1 is started to drive the driving sprocket 3 to rotate, so that the driven sprocket 2 is driven to rotate through the chain 4, the fixed column 6 is further driven to rotate inside the supporting rod 5, the waste tank 10 is overturned, the cutting waste in the waste tank 10 is automatically poured out, then the second motor 1405 is started to drive the driving gear 1406 to rotate, so as to drive the driven gear 1404 to rotate, thereby driving the threaded rod 1403 to rotate, and further enabling the L-shaped rod 1401 to move rightwards on the surface of the threaded rod 1403, so as to be separated from the fixed plate 12, and therefore, the filter screen 11 can be conveniently detached and replaced.
